Inquiry I've just discovered those novelty/party things you blow into and air uncoils them are called "blowouts" (if you know other terms, please share!). Where do I find and/or how do I make them in flexible (latex?) material?

My hypothesis based on examining one is that 2 layers can be either thermally or chemically sealed together to form a bladder. When you stretch one of the layers and not the other and then bond the edges, you would probably end up with a result where the flexible material would coil up as the stretched portion unstretches. Yea, basically. The DIY ones in the link are just paper and so don't really fully recoil or hold their shape very well, but they do illustrate the concept. My original motivation was to repair a vintage novelty item and I managed to shorten the latex one I was dealing with with pretty good results, but I am still intrigued by the notion of how these are created- especially the latex/tpu/silicone ones rather than paper. The paper can be done as shown in your link (easiest) or you can add a very light wire spring to help with retracting (typical of what you'd find at party city or wherever) but the latex ones I think would be hardest to manufacture or certainly DIY. I was actually surprised at my first attempt using a heat blade was fairly successful in sealing a common latex balloon (I didn't think you could even do that). The end result ended up devulcanizing the rubber some and made things sticky but some baby powder helped with that. I think if I had enough time I could get a reasonable result. I was also thinking I might try coiling up one of those balloon animal balloons and then submersing it in hot oil or something- maybe with a release layer to avoid just making a blob of melted latex with the goal of making the flexible material take a set.
